Salt water pool installation is a growing trend, mainly because you don’t get that chlorine smell or stinging of the eyes like you do with a traditional chlorine pool. But it’s not like swimming in the ocean – you don’t get a mouthful of salty water every time you go for a swim.

A salt water pool system uses what’s called a salt chlorine generator. This means instead of adding chlorine to your pool water, you add salt, and the generator converts it to the chlorine your pool needs. You add enough salt to allow the generator to function, and the salt also makes the water feel silkier. The “salt water” in your pool is only about 10% of the salinity of the ocean.

We can install your new inground pool with a salt chlorine generator to make it a salt water pool from the very beginning, or we can convert your existing pool to a salt water pool. While installing a salt chlorine generator may have a higher price tag up front, it can help you save money on chlorine and other chemicals in the long run.

Salt Water Pool Conversion

If you’re tired of chlorine odors after a pool party, a salt water pool conversion may be a great option. We install salt water pool systems to convert your pool from traditional chlorine. Salt chlorine generators work best with fiberglass pools and are also compatible with tiled concrete and fiberglass pools. We select the right system and handle installation, including electrical work.

We test your water before adding salt and use only sodium chloride (NaCl) that is over 99% pure, such as food-grade or water softener salt. Rock salt, iodized salt, and additives are never used.

After 2–3 days of testing to dial in the settings, the system typically needs only minor adjustments. Salt water pools require more frequent testing to control chlorine levels and calcium buildup. If we installed your pool, our pool care team can manage all testing and chemical balancing for you.
